Kenneth Womack je přední světovou autoritou na Beatles a jejich trvalý kulturní vliv. Jeho poslední knižní projekt zahrnuje dvousvazkovou biografii věnovanou slavnému producentovi Beatles, Siru Georgi Martinovi. Womackovo dílo se zabývá nejen hudební evolucí a uměním Beatles, ale i širším záběrem jejich dopadu na kulturu. Kromě toho je autorem několika románů, které svědčí o jeho všestrannosti jako vypravěče.
